Tournament Formats

69 Lottery tournaments come in various formats, each catering to different types of players and strategies. The most common formats include single elimination, where players are eliminated after a loss, and round-robin, where each participant plays against all others. Understanding these formats is crucial as they dictate how games are played and how players progress through the tournament. Single elimination tends to create a more intense atmosphere, while round-robin allows for a more extended play experience, giving players multiple chances to showcase their skills.

In addition to these, knockout tournaments are also popular, where players compete in brackets leading to a final showdown. Each format has its own unique advantages and disadvantages, influencing how players approach their strategy and gameplay. Familiarizing yourself with these structures can significantly enhance your chances of success.

  • Single elimination format: High stakes, fast-paced.
  • Round-robin format: Opportunities for multiple games.
  • Knockout tournaments: Bracket-based competition.

Common Performance Issues

Understanding common performance issues can help you troubleshoot effectively. Lag, crashes, and screen freezes are often symptoms of device limitations or connectivity problems. Recognizing these issues early on can help you take corrective action quickly.

For instance, if you experience lag during gameplay, checking your internet connection or adjusting graphic settings may resolve the issue. Keeping an eye on device temperatures can also prevent overheating, which can lead to performance drops.

  • Lag often indicates connectivity issues.
  • Crashes may be related to device limitations.
  • Monitor device temperatures to prevent overheating.

Using Performance Monitoring Tools

Utilizing performance monitoring tools can provide insights into how your device handles gaming. There are various applications available that can track system performance, including CPU usage, memory consumption, and network speed. This information can help you identify bottlenecks and address them effectively.

By regularly monitoring performance, you can make informed decisions about when to upgrade your device or adjust settings for better gameplay.

  • Track system performance with dedicated tools.
  • Identify bottlenecks for effective troubleshooting.
  • Decide on upgrades based on usage patterns.
